Looking after your fence doesn't have to be an overwhelming job. A positive approach can save you from expensive fixings and substitutes in the future. Start with normal assessments-- walk along the fence line monthly to identify loosened boards, rust places, or damaged panels. Early detection of these problems is crucial to stop further deterioration.

Wood fencings, while timeless and stunning, need details like combat natural damage. Sand down rough patches, replace splintered boards, and make certain the whole structure is sealed to ward off dampness. For steel fencings, addressing rust early with a rust-neutralizing guide and fresh paint will keep them looking brand-new and structurally audio.

Don't ignore the influence of landscape design on your fence's toughness. Keep trees and bushes trimmed to avoid looming branches that could harm the framework throughout storms. Prevent growing aggressive creeping plants or climbing plants straight on the fencing, as their growth can lead to bending or too much pressure.
